Frequently Asked Questions
What is the population of ZIP code 53963?
ZIP code 53963 (Wisconsin) has a population of 13,907 (2022 Census data).
What is the median household income in 53963?
The median household income in ZIP code 53963 is $72,098 per year.
How much is rent in ZIP code 53963?
The median monthly rent in 53963 is $803.
What is the median home value in 53963?
The median home value in ZIP code 53963 is $166,600.
What is the poverty rate in 53963?
The poverty rate in ZIP code 53963 is 8.4%.
